In Memory Of

Betty Switzer, age 92, of Richey, MT

July 19, 1925 – September 20, 2017

Elizabeth J. “Betty” Switzer, age 92, of Richey, Montana, passed away on September 20, 2017.

Betty was born on July 19, 1925, in Great Falls, Montana to Andrew and Lela Gordon. She attended college in Havre before she and Bob Switzer married in March of 1952. They lived on the family ranch and raised three sons, Don & Carol- Erin, Jack, Charlie, Michelle of Richey; Charley & Anne – Joel, Callin, Tessa, Connor of Belgrade; Jerry & Linda – Shayna, Ryan of Wibaux.

In lieu of flowers, donations may be made to the Eastern Montana Bible Camp at 1862 County Road 253, Bloomfield, MT. 59315.

A memorial dinner will be held on October 9, 2017 from 11:00 a.m. to 2:00 p.m. at the family ranch in Richey.
